在《反恐精英Online2》(CSOL2)这款经典的射击游戏中,躲猫猫模式因其独特的趣味性和挑战性,一直深受玩家喜爱。随着技术的不断革新,CS2躲猫猫大模型应运而生,为玩家带来了更加丰富的游戏体验。本文将深入揭秘CS2躲猫猫大模型的技术革新,探讨其背后的趣味与挑战。
一、CS2躲猫猫大模型的技术革新
1. 游戏引擎升级
CS2躲猫猫大模型的开发采用了最新的游戏引擎,如Unity或Unreal Engine,这些引擎提供了强大的图形渲染能力和物理模拟功能,使得游戏画面更加真实,物理效果更加逼真。
// 示例代码:Unity引擎中创建一个游戏对象
GameObject player = new GameObject("Player");
player.AddComponent<Rigidbody>();
player.AddComponent<BoxCollider>();
player.AddComponent<CharacterController>();
2. 人工智能算法
CS2躲猫猫大模型采用了先进的AI算法,如深度学习,来模拟玩家的行为。这些算法可以分析玩家的游戏数据,预测玩家的行动,从而提高游戏AI的智能水平。
# 示例代码:使用TensorFlow构建一个简单的神经网络
import tensorflow as tf
model = tf.keras.Sequential([
tf.keras.layers.Dense(64, activation='relu', input_shape=(784,)),
tf.keras.layers.Dense(10, activation='softmax')
])
model.compile(optimizer='adam',
loss='sparse_categorical_crossentropy',
metrics=['accuracy'])
# 训练模型
model.fit(x_train, y_train, epochs=10)
3. 网络优化
为了提高游戏的网络性能,CS2躲猫猫大模型采用了网络优化技术,如压缩算法和缓存机制。这些技术可以减少网络延迟,提高游戏流畅度。
// 示例代码:使用WebRTC进行网络优化
const peerConnection = new RTCPeerConnection();
peerConnection.onicecandidate = (event) => {
if (event.candidate) {
// 发送候选信息到对端
sendCandidate(event.candidate);
}
};
// 发送候选信息
function sendCandidate(candidate) {
// ...发送逻辑
}
二、技术革新背后的趣味与挑战
1. 趣味性
CS2躲猫猫大模型的技术革新为玩家带来了更加丰富的游戏体验。例如,AI的智能行为使得游戏更加具有挑战性,而网络优化则保证了游戏的流畅性。
2. 挑战性
随着技术的不断进步,CS2躲猫猫大模型也面临着新的挑战。例如,如何进一步提高AI的智能水平,使其更加接近真实玩家的行为;如何优化网络性能,以适应不同网络环境下的玩家。
三、总结
CS2躲猫猫大模型的技术革新为玩家带来了更加丰富的游戏体验。通过游戏引擎升级、人工智能算法和网络优化等技术,CS2躲猫猫大模型在趣味性和挑战性方面都取得了显著的进步。未来,随着技术的不断发展,CS2躲猫猫大模型将继续为玩家带来更加精彩的游戏体验。